According to recent data from the US Census Bureau, in 2020, the natural population increase for Dallas, Iowa (771) was 70% less than the net migration for Dallas, Iowa (2,568). You can see the natural population increase vs the net migration for other counties in Iowa here.

The chart and table below shows the natural population increase, the net migration, the net domestic migration, and the net international migration for Dallas, Iowa from 2011 to 2020.

Natural Population Increase refers to the number of births minus the number of deaths in a year.

Net Migration for a county refers to the difference between the number of migrants, both domestic and international, moving to the county and those leaving the county in a year.
